The refractive index (or index of refraction) of a medium is a measure for how much the speed of light (or other waves such as sound waves) is reduced inside the medium. For example, typical soda-lime glass has a refractive index of 1.5, which means that in glass, light travels at ...
Quartz is a silicate and one of the most abundant minerals found in the Earth’s crust. Its chemical formula is SiO2 and its transparent crystals have a moderate refractive index. Its raw crystal growth typically consists of a 6-sided prism ending in a 6-sided pyramid. Being a crystal, qu...
